-
- OpenSSL在Linux上如何进行安全审计
- OpenSSL自身并非专为安全审计设计的工具,但它具备的功能能够提升系统的安全性,并且与其它安全工具协作,可用于安全审计。以下是针对Linux环境下对OpenSSL进行安全审计的一些方式:审计日志的基础概念与配置Linux审计机制:Linux系统一般内置了审计守护进程auditd,用来记录系统的安全事件并创建审计日志。管理员可利用这些数据来查找安全策略中的不足之处,并通过实施相应措施解决问题。常用的审计指令:journalctl:用于浏览及管理系统日志,可按需过滤和检索特定的日志条目。ausea
- LINUX . 系统教程 792 2025-06-10 14:18:12
-
- 如何使用grep命令分析日志文件
- grep是一款功能强大的文本搜索工具,它可以帮助用户在文件中查找特定的文本内容。基本格式:grep[参数]搜索模式[文件]其中,参数是可选的选项,搜索模式是要匹配的文本内容,文件是待检索的目标文件。示例:如果你有一个名为example.log的日志文件,并希望找到所有包含“error”的行,可以执行以下命令:grep"error"example.log使用正则表达式:grep支持通过正则表达式进行更精细的匹配。比如,要查找以“ERROR”开头的行,可以使用如下命令:grep
- LINUX . 系统教程 646 2025-06-10 13:58:01
-
- HDFS于Linux怎样实现负载均衡
- 在Linux环境下,Hadoop分布式文件系统(HDFS)利用多种手段达成负载均衡,从而保障数据在集群内均匀分布并提升访问效率。以下为HDFS负载均衡的核心途径:数据块均衡化策略HDFS会定时执行数据块的均衡化调度,主动调整数据块的位置,保证集群内的负载均衡。HDFSBalancer工具HDFS内置的负载均衡工具,依据集群中各节点的数据块占用状况,识别出未达平衡标准的节点,并在其间转移数据块,直至整个集群符合设定的平衡指标。自动化负载均衡功能HDFS具备自动化的负载均衡能力,借助DataNode
- LINUX . 系统教程 440 2025-06-10 13:40:14
-
- Linux Xrender在游戏开发中的应用探讨
- XRender是X.Org基金会推出的一个渲染引擎,为Linux桌面环境带来了更高级的图形渲染功能。尽管XRender并非专为游戏画面优化而设计,但它为Linux平台上的图形应用提供了底层支持,从而在一定程度上助力了游戏画面表现的提升。以下是对XRender在游戏开发中可能的应用与优化策略:XRender在游戏开发中的作用增强图形渲染效率:XRender实现了更为高效的图形绘制算法,有助于降低渲染过程中的资源占用和时间消耗,进而改善程序响应速度与整体使用体验。实现透明效果与复杂图
- LINUX . 系统教程 406 2025-06-10 13:28:22
-
- Linux Oracle性能调优有哪些工具
- 在Linux系统中对Oracle数据库进行性能优化时,可以借助一系列专业工具来监测、解析以及改善系统运行效率。以下列举了一些常见的工具及其用途:top指令:动态展示系统内各进程的资源利用状态,方便掌握整体负载与进程详情。vmstat指令:汇总CPU、内存及交换分区的使用情况,助力监控系统整体表现与资源消耗。iostat指令:详细呈现I/O信息,便于排查磁盘性能障碍。sar指令:定时采集内存和CPU的使用数据,累积并汇报各类性能指标。pidstat指令:揭示现有系统中的进程行为,列出每个进程/任务
- LINUX . 系统教程 648 2025-06-10 13:28:02
-
- 如何使用Zookeeper实现分布式队列
- 利用ZooKeeper来构建分布式队列能够借助其强大的一致性和高可用性保障队列操作的准确性与可靠性。下面介绍一种基础的实现逻辑以及相关步骤:1.确定队列类型分布式队列通常分为两种主要形式:一对一队列(One-to-OneQueue):每条消息仅由单一消费者接收。广播队列(Fan-outQueue):每条消息可被多个消费者同时消费。2.在ZooKeeper中构建节点通过创建持久节点与临时顺序节点来模拟队列中的各项信息。持久节点用来保存队列的基本信息,比如队列名、消费者的记录等。create
- LINUX . 系统教程 787 2025-06-10 13:16:19
-
- Zookeeper在Linux下怎样配置
- 在Linux下配置Zookeeper的步骤如下:准备工作安装JDK:Zookeeper需要1.7及以上版本的JDK。可以参考在Linux安装JDK。配置hosts文件:为简化后续配置,需要在系统的hosts文件中添加所有节点的IP地址和主机名。例如:echo"192.168.252.131node1192.168.252.132node2192.168.252
- LINUX . 系统教程 914 2025-06-10 13:04:11
-
- FetchLinux如何安装与配置
- FetchLinux并非一个正式发布的Linux发行版或是广受认可的工具。所以,我不能给出有关FetchLinux具体的安装与设置方法。不过,我可以分享在Linux系统(这里以Ubuntu为例)上安装和配置Fetch命令的一般流程:安装Fetch命令启动终端:你能在应用程序菜单里找到终端,也可以用快捷键Ctrl+Alt+T来开启终端。刷新软件包索引:sudoaptupdate安装Fetch命令:sudoaptinstallfetch依据你的系统设置,这一步可能要
- LINUX . 系统教程 985 2025-06-10 12:54:20
-
- Linux如何提升Hadoop计算能力
- Linux可以通过多种方式提升Hadoop的计算能力,以下是一些关键步骤和建议:1.选择合适的Linux发行版CentOS:推荐使用CentOS,因为它与Hadoop的兼容性较好,社区支持强大。Ubuntu:也是一个不错的选择,特别是对于需要最新软件和功能的用户。2.优化内核参数调整网络栈参数,例如使用sysctl命令来优化网络缓冲区大小和TCP窗口大小。调整文件系统参数,如n
- LINUX . 系统教程 357 2025-06-10 12:44:19
-
- 如何通过nginx日志监控服务器性能
- 利用Nginx日志来监控服务器性能是一种常见的且高效的方式。以下是一些重要的步骤和工具,能够帮助你达成这个目标:1.设定日志格式与记录首要任务是确认你的Nginx配置文件里设置了恰当的日志格式。默认情况下,日志格式可能是这样的:log_formatmain'$remote_addr-$remote_user[$time_local]"$request"$status$body_bytes_sent"$http_referer""$http_user_agent""$http_x_f
- LINUX . 系统教程 605 2025-06-10 12:44:01
-
- Linux JS日志中如何识别异常请求
- 在Linux环境下,JavaScript应用(通常基于Node.js)会产生相应的日志文件。为了从这些日志中识别出异常请求,您可以按照以下流程操作:明确日志存储路径:首先需要确定应用生成的日志文件存放位置。一般情况下,这类文件会存放在程序安装目录下的logs子目录里,也可以通过查阅配置文件获取具体路径。用合适的工具打开日志:可以使用常规文本编辑器(如vim、nano)或专业日志分析工具(例如Logstash、Grafana)来查看日志内容。搜索关键异常标识:在日志中搜索常见的异常关键词,如err
- LINUX . 系统教程 920 2025-06-10 12:26:21
-
- Linux MinIO安装后如何配置安全设置
- LinuxMinIO安装后,您可以通过以下步骤配置安全设置:更改默认账户和密码默认账户和密码:minioadmin/minioadmin操作:编辑/etc/profile文件,设置新的管理员账号密码。设置环境变量操作:为服务器添加环境变量,以Ubuntu为例:vim~/.bashrc示例:exportMINIO_ROOT_USER=adminexportMINIO
- LINUX . 系统教程 707 2025-06-10 12:16:16
-
- Linux strings命令在数据恢复中有哪些应用
- Linux里的strings命令在数据恢复领域有多种用途:1.找出已删文件的文本部分使用strings命令能够扫描磁盘的数据区块,从中提取出可能存在于已删除文件中的可读文字内容。这种方法对于恢复已删除的文档、邮件以及其他含有文本信息的文件特别有效。2.提取二进制文件里的字符序列即便文件已被删除,其具体内容或许依然保留在存储装置的未使用区域或者损坏扇区内。通过strings命令,可以辨识出这些隐藏的字符序列,进而协助恢复工具找到并还原这些数据。3.检查硬盘镜像在处理硬盘镜像分析任务时,string
- LINUX . 系统教程 969 2025-06-10 12:00:24
-
- 如何解决Linux readdir读取错误
- 在Linux操作系统中,readdir函数的作用是遍历指定目录下的文件和子目录。如果在使用readdir时出现异常,可以按照以下方法进行排查与修复:1.验证目录路径确保提供给readdir的路径正确且该目录确实存在。structdirent*entry;DIR*dp=opendir("/path/to/directory");if(dp==NULL){perror("opendir");return-1;}2.核对访问权限确认程序有权限访问目标目录。可以通
- LINUX . 系统教程 854 2025-06-10 11:52:12
-
- Linux backlog对安全性的影响
- 在Linux系统中,"backlog"通常用于描述网络连接队列的大小,尤其是在Web服务器或数据库服务器等服务端应用中。以下是对Linux中backlog设置对系统安全性影响的深入分析:Backlog对安全性的直接影响拒绝服务攻击(DoS)风险:如果backlog值设置过高,可能会增加系统遭受拒绝服务攻击的可能性。攻击者可以利用大量伪造的连接请求填满连接队列,从而阻止合法用户的访问。安全管理建议身份验证与密码策略:制定严格的密码策略,要求密码由大小写字母、数字及特殊字符组成,且长度不低于8位,并
- LINUX . 系统教程 237 2025-06-10 11:42:13
P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是

